Author and local historian, Robert Proudfoot, will share highlights from A Playful Policeman Meets the Citizen-Making Teacher: A biography of George and Olive MacDonald in Edmonton 1906 – 1919.

The story is about his grandparents, from their origins in Prince Edward Island, to how they met, socialized, and worked in Edmonton. The book describes social and recreational opportunities and difficulties that Edmontonians experienced during that time. Enjoy refreshments, music and good conversation following the presentation.
